# svg-parser
Take a string representing an SVG document or fragment, turn it into [HAST](https://github.com/syntax-tree/hast) JavaScript object.
## Installation
`npm install svg-parser`, or grab it from [npmcdn.com/svg-parser](https://npmcdn.com/svg-parser).
## Usage
```js
import { parse } from 'svg-parser';
const parsed = parse( `
<svg viewBox='0 0 100 100'>
<!-- stuff goes here... -->
</svg>
` );
/*
{
type: 'root',
children: [
{
type: 'element',
tagName: 'svg',
properties: {
viewBox: '0 0 100 100'
},
children: [...]
}
]
}
*/
```
